package restImplementation; import database.Wallet.Wallet; import org.apache.log4j.BasicConfigurator; import org.apache.log4j.Logger; import org.junit.Ignore; import org.junit.Test; import java.util.Map; @Ignore public class WalletImplementationTest { private static Logger logger = Logger.getLogger(UserImplementationTest.class); @Test public void CreateWallet() { BasicConfigurator.configure(); Wallet wallet = new Wallet("client","$2a$10$tpC8fILKiQqyApJ8/jTPE.YX0grzZsEtmWUyJAidmHOuWGQ4FBdfy"); WalletImplementation walletImplementation = new WalletImplementation(); try{ Map walletResponse = walletImplementation.createWallet(wallet); Wallet returnWallet = new Wallet(); returnWallet.setWallet_hash(walletResponse.get("walletHash")); returnWallet.setSold(Double.parseDouble(walletResponse.get("walletSold"))); returnWallet.setType(walletResponse.get("walletType")); logger.info("wallet hash: "+returnWallet.getWallet_hash()); logger.info("wallet sold: "+returnWallet.getSold()); logger.info("wallet type: "+returnWallet.getType()); } catch (Exception e){ logger.warn("Error: "+e.getMessage()); } } }